Mining
Mining is one of the skills in which Medivia offers alongside the likes of Fishing. It does not cause any direct impact on your play, although can be used for future benefits or enjoyment.
Getting Started
In order to begin mining you have two options;
- Join the The Dwarf Faction and complete the first mission in order to trade with Grazlin, or
- Purchase an Advanced Pick off a player
Notes:
- An advanced pick costs 2,000gp from NPC Grazlin. From players it can be more expensive.
- In order to have Grazlin forge you any items, you must first complete the first mission of the Dwarven Faction.
- In order to have Grazlin forge you an epic item, you must complete the entire Dwarven Faction.
- You can increase your Mining skill by either mining ore from rocks or smelting ores into bars.
Mining
All characters start out like all other skills with Mining 10. At this point you will only be able to mine Copper Ores. Remember if you lack the required skill to mine an ore, your character will continuesly "poof" and never succeed in obtaining the ore. Forging
In order to forge an item you must go to Grazlin and find a forge. You then use the ores you have collected in intervals of 5 on the forge to create bars. Depending on how high your mining skills is, you have a chance to smelt 2 bars out of 5 ores instead of 1. For example, at 60 mining you will forge quite a few doubles of copper or say silver, however, you will have a very low chance of forging double wolframite bars.
